The table below provides summary statistics and contractor rates for jobs advertised in London requiring SQL skills. It covers contract job vacancies from the 6 months leading up to 13 August 2026, with comparisons to the same periods in the previous two years.

6 months to
13 Aug 2026
Same period 2025 Same period 2024
Rank 15 9 8
Rank change year-on-year -6 -1 0
Contract jobs citing SQL 2,434 1,948 2,285
As % of all contract jobs in London 12.09% 14.37% 14.08%
As % of the Programming Languages category 38.71% 37.50% 35.56%
Number of daily rates quoted 1,679 1,377 1,765
10th Percentile £363 £363 £363
25th Percentile £425 £414 £456
Median daily rate (50th Percentile) £525 £528 £570
Median % change year-on-year -0.47% -7.46% -0.87%
75th Percentile £631 £675 £690
90th Percentile £738 £788 £775
England median daily rate £500 £500 £538
% change year-on-year - -6.98% -0.46%
